Revolutionary Learning 2015
                   Using Games and Simulations to Solve
                     Critical Issues in Public Health
                          Wednesday, May 20, 2015
                   Renaissance Hotel – Washington, D.C.
                       http://bit.ly/RevLearning2015

PARTICIPATE/PLAY/PRODUCE
IN A SYMPOSIUM OF LEARNING ADVENTURES

The Ebola scare this past year, the heroin epidemic in the northeast, the
vaccine controversy, and the surprisingly high U.S. infant mortality rate
heightened awareness of our precarious public health. How can a
revolutionary new educational approach to these issues through games and
simulations provide inroads to solve these critical problems? Join a group
of stellar game and simulation designers and public health experts in a
dynamic hands-on exploration of creative problem solving symposium.
